A grand procession was taken out on the occasion of Maharaja Agrasen Jayanti in Sardulgarh, a grand welcome from the city residents
Punjab Times (English Edition)
|September 29, 2025
A grand procession was taken out in Sardulgarh city by the Agrawal Sabha Welfare Charitable Trust dedicated to the birth anniversary of Maharaja Shri Agrasen Ji and celebrated Agrasen Jayanti with great religious fervor and enthusiasm.
On this occasion, the streets of the city echoed with devotional kirtans and slogans of "Maharaja Agrasen Ji Ki Jai". The procession started from Shri Hanuman Mandir and passed through Anaj Mandi, Bij Bazar, Chaura Bazar, Hospital Road, Gurdwara Sahib Road and concluded at Shri Sanatan Dharam Mandir Dharamshala. Hundreds of Agrawal families of the city participated in the procession in large numbers. Various religious and business organizations of the city welcomed the procession with a warm welcome by setting up a welcome gate and showering flowers.
